Question 1: A patient with chronic hypoxia develops cell

swelling and fatty change in the liver. This type of cellular

injury is best described as:

A) Irreversible injury

B) Reversible injury

C) Necrosis

D) Apoptosis

Answer: B

Rationale: Cell swelling and fatty change (steatosis) indicate

reversible cellular injury. These changes occur when the cell can

still recover if the injurious stimulus (hypoxia) is removed. The

failure of sodium-potassium pumps leads to cell swelling, while


1

,lipid accumulation reflects metabolic disruption—both hallmarks

of reversible injury .



Question 2: Which of the following best describes the

mechanism of hypoxic cellular injury?

A) Increased ATP production leading to cellular hypertrophy

B) Decreased ATP production causing failure of the sodium-

potassium pump and cellular swelling

C) Activation of apoptosis pathways

D) Increased protein synthesis

Answer: B

Rationale: Hypoxia decreases oxygen availability for aerobic

metabolism, reducing ATP production. This ATP depletion causes

failure of the sodium-potassium pump, leading to cellular

swelling, and shifts metabolism toward anaerobic glycolysis with

increased lactate formation and acidosis .

,Question 3: A patient with myocardial infarction undergoes

reperfusion therapy. The nurse understands that reperfusion

injury is caused by:

A) Restoration of blood flow to ischemic tissue triggers

oxygen intermediate formation, causing cell membrane

damage and mitochondrial calcium overload

B) Increased ATP production

C) Decreased free radical formation

D) Enhanced cellular repair mechanisms

Answer: A

Rationale: Reperfusion injury occurs when oxygen supply is

restored to ischemic tissues. This triggers the conversion of

xanthine dehydrogenase to xanthine oxidase, producing large

amounts of free radicals, superoxide, and hydrogen peroxide.

These reactive oxygen species cause cell membrane damage

and mitochondrial calcium overload .



3

, Question 4: A 65-year-old man with a history of smoking

presents with dysplastic cells on a cervical Pap smear. This

finding represents:

A) Reversible cellular adaptation

B) Abnormal changes in the size, shape, and organization of

mature cells due to persistent injury

C) Normal cellular maturation

D) Complete cellular regeneration

Answer: B

Rationale: Dysplasia is characterized by abnormal changes in the

size, shape, and organization of mature cells due to persistent,

severe cell injury or irritation. Cervical dysplasia detected on

Pap smears is a pre-malignant condition that requires treatment .
